EU mission member killed in Kosovo
A member of the EU mission in Kosovo has been killed in a shooting in the tense, Serb-dominated north.
The EU Rule of Law Mission said the incident took place early on Thursday during regular staff rotation. Two of its vehicles came under fire from unknown people.
The statement did not disclose the name or nationality of the victim. It added that an investigation is under way.
Kosovo declared independence from Serbia in 2008, but it remains tense because Serbia and Serbs in the north do not recognise the split.
Kosovo and Serbia signed an EU-brokered agreement normalising ties in April.
